Brighton vs Edinburgh — Common Questions
Is Brighton cheaper than Edinburgh?▾
Edinburgh is cheaper. A 1-bedroom apartment in city centre costs around $1620/month in Edinburgh vs $1894/month in the other city (Numbeo data).
Which is safer, Brighton or Edinburgh?▾
Edinburgh is statistically safer based on UNODC homicide data. Brighton has a rate of 1.12 per 100,000 and Edinburgh has 1.07 per 100,000.
